**CI note: Bramblegate rate limiting failures**

Pipeline jobs hitting the internal Bramblegate gateway are getting 429s under parallel test runs. Root cause: per-service bucket shared across CI workers. Mitigation applied — dedicated CI quota tier, burst raised to 200 req/s. No auth bypass involved; limits enforced post-authentication. Verify against the build identified by the token below.

trace token, kajeg-tadup: htk31_ea4436123ab4c9e337062126feef2c5

The committee reviewed the proposed hiring freeze in the Fieldworks division. Rationale: divisional revenue is tracking 12% under plan, and open requisitions would add cost without near-term return. Resolved: all Fieldworks hiring paused for two quarters, excepting two safety-critical roles, subject to CFO sign-off. HR to communicate to affected managers Monday; no external announcement. Impact on the Ostrel project timeline to be assessed and reported at the next meeting. The following note is recorded in confidence for the board.

internal memo for tagep-kahif: Aldathek Partners plans to raise the Rusdor list price by 49.5 percent in August. The pricing group signed off on a budget of $301.0 million for Project Sorix. The renewal with Holirox Systems closes at $56.0 million a year, 35.7 percent below the last contract. Project Briix slips by one quarter because of the staffing delay.

## Environment Variables — Greenlatch Controller

If you're on call and the humidity readings look like they're slowly wandering, that's sensor drift — the controller corrects for it by pulling calibration offsets from the Ferncrest calibration service every six hours. Most vars (`DRIFT_WINDOW_HOURS`, `RECAL_INTERVAL`, `MAX_OFFSET_PPM`) are documented below and safe to tweak. The one that trips people up is the calibration service credential. To restore the calibration pull, add this line to the controller's `.env`.

env line for yahaf-bahaf: LEDGER_TOKEN20=e8e509473820ccdbae6d